The specific dimensions of the tires for a twentieth anniversary edition of a widely recognized mid-size sedan, manufactured by a Japanese automotive company, are a critical factor in maintaining vehicle safety, performance, and handling characteristics. These specifications dictate the tire’s width, aspect ratio, and rim diameter, and are typically expressed in a standardized alphanumeric code. For example, a common designation for this vehicle is 205/65R15.

Selecting the correct tire size ensures proper fitment within the wheel wells, preventing rubbing or interference with suspension components. Adhering to the manufacturer’s recommended specifications also preserves the accuracy of the speedometer and odometer readings. Moreover, it optimizes braking efficiency, fuel economy, and overall ride comfort, contributing to a safer and more enjoyable driving experience. Understanding the original equipment specification also provides a baseline for considering alternative tire options that might enhance specific performance aspects.

The integrated system that monitors air pressure inside the tires of a specific vehicle model, the Toyota Camry, relies on sensors within each wheel to relay real-time data to the vehicle’s central computer. This data is then displayed to the driver, typically via the instrument panel, alerting them to any significant deviations from the recommended inflation levels. The information conveyed allows for immediate identification of potential under-inflation or over-inflation scenarios.

Maintaining proper inflation offers several crucial advantages. It optimizes fuel efficiency by reducing rolling resistance, extends tire lifespan by promoting even wear, and enhances vehicle safety through improved handling and braking performance. Historically, such systems were expensive options; however, they are now standard equipment on most modern vehicles, including the Toyota Camry, due to safety regulations and advancements in sensor technology. This inclusion reflects a commitment to preventative maintenance and driver awareness.

An undercarriage protector, specifically designed for a popular mid-size sedan, shields vital components located beneath the vehicle. It’s typically constructed from durable materials such as steel or aluminum and is affixed to the vehicle’s frame. This protective component prevents damage to the engine, transmission, and other critical parts from road debris, impacts, and rough terrain.

The presence of this safeguarding element can significantly extend the lifespan of vulnerable undercarriage parts, preventing costly repairs resulting from impacts with rocks, potholes, or other obstacles. It offers a layer of defense against corrosion caused by road salt and moisture, further contributing to the vehicle’s longevity. Historically, such additions were primarily found on off-road vehicles, but their adoption in passenger vehicles underscores a growing awareness of the importance of underbody protection in everyday driving conditions.
